Yeah, I ran the 13.4......Car baselined at 13.7 at 104 when stone stock, but ran a much better 60 foot (1.8). Now I am running a 1.9 to 2.1 60 foot with the Kumho's but the launch is tricky......Hop or smoke. Can't get a clean launch. Well, the FD was not designed for drag racing so that is what I get.
